Martin Bailie of glue isobar outlines a system for real-time planning involving creating scenarios, then learning and testing in a speedy, responsive mode to refine the outcome.
Planning is just guessing. We have hunches. We need to test them. No-one really knows. You solve impossible problems through trial and error.
